Transaction 31ff7e763904d11b8e7edfe8e7c7676bd95c527edd081eae137b295b638de10c
1 Input
1 Output
-
31ff7e763904d11b8e7edfe8e7c7676bd95c527edd081eae137b295b638de10c:0
- value
- 9999752
- script pubkey
- OP_0 OP_PUSHBYTES_20 750e0c5eb611cf3ace1fff76b2ca16b3d6225b61
- address
- bc1qw58qch4kz88n4nsllamt9jskk0tzykmp6m4ghq